Transaction 528340d05897edd4e76ffcc7045b0ac2266c50cfd0140cf8c247d62c02e37c9d

5 Input
2 Outputs
  • 528340d05897edd4e76ffcc7045b0ac2266c50cfd0140cf8c247d62c02e37c9d:0
  • value  507820
    address  174LEQzkw8RJWwR6vaYfEUdJGWPVXVtJfv
  • 528340d05897edd4e76ffcc7045b0ac2266c50cfd0140cf8c247d62c02e37c9d:1
  • value  21937500
    address  1KH4rvKTdjWsNRhqdGbsk1NShUWf8WMj66